import type { ServerResponse } from 'http';
import { createResponse } from 'node-mocks-http';
import { RepresentationMetadata } from '../../../../../../src/http/representation/RepresentationMetadata';
import { OwnerMetadataWriter } from '../../../../../../src/identity/interaction/pod/util/OwnerMetadataWriter';
import type { PodStore } from '../../../../../../src/identity/interaction/pod/util/PodStore';
import type { StorageLocationStrategy } from '../../../../../../src/server/description/StorageLocationStrategy';
import type { HttpResponse } from '../../../../../../src/server/HttpResponse';
import { joinUrl } from '../../../../../../src/util/PathUtil';
describe('An OwnerMetadataWriter', (): void => {
const id = 'id';
const accountId = 'accountId';
const target = { path: 'http://example.com/pod/' };
const webId = 'http://example.com/webId#me';
let metadata: RepresentationMetadata;
let response: ServerResponse;
let podStore: jest.Mocked<PodStore>;
let storageStrategy: jest.Mocked<StorageLocationStrategy>;
let writer: OwnerMetadataWriter;
beforeEach(async(): Promise<void> => {
metadata = new RepresentationMetadata(target);
response = createResponse() as HttpResponse;
podStore = {
findByBaseUrl: jest.fn().mockResolvedValue({ id, accountId }),
getOwners: jest.fn().mockResolvedValue([{ webId, visible: true }]),
} satisfies Partial<PodStore> as any;
storageStrategy = {
getStorageIdentifier: jest.fn().mockResolvedValue(target),
};
writer = new OwnerMetadataWriter(podStore, storageStrategy);
});
it('adds the correct link headers.', async(): Promise<void> => {
await expect(writer.handle({ metadata, response })).resolves.toBeUndefined();
expect(response.getHeaders()).toEqual({ link: `<${webId}>; rel="http://www.w3.org/ns/solid/terms#owner"` });
expect(storageStrategy.getStorageIdentifier).toHaveBeenCalledTimes(1);
expect(storageStrategy.getStorageIdentifier).toHaveBeenLastCalledWith(target);
expect(podStore.findByBaseUrl).toHaveBeenCalledTimes(1);
expect(podStore.findByBaseUrl).toHaveBeenLastCalledWith(target.path);
expect(podStore.getOwners).toHaveBeenCalledTimes(1);
expect(podStore.getOwners).toHaveBeenLastCalledWith(id);
});
it('adds no headers if the identifier is a blank node.', async(): Promise<void> => {
metadata = new RepresentationMetadata();
await expect(writer.handle({ metadata, response })).resolves.toBeUndefined();
expect(response.getHeaders()).toEqual({});
expect(storageStrategy.getStorageIdentifier).toHaveBeenCalledTimes(0);
expect(podStore.findByBaseUrl).toHaveBeenCalledTimes(0);
expect(podStore.getOwners).toHaveBeenCalledTimes(0);
});
it('adds no headers if no root storage could be found.', async(): Promise<void> => {
storageStrategy.getStorageIdentifier.mockRejectedValueOnce(new Error('bad identifier'));
await expect(writer.handle({ metadata, response })).resolves.toBeUndefined();
expect(response.getHeaders()).toEqual({});
expect(storageStrategy.getStorageIdentifier).toHaveBeenCalledTimes(1);
expect(storageStrategy.getStorageIdentifier).toHaveBeenLastCalledWith(target);
expect(podStore.findByBaseUrl).toHaveBeenCalledTimes(0);
expect(podStore.getOwners).toHaveBeenCalledTimes(0);
});
it('adds no headers if the target is not a pod base URL.', async(): Promise<void> => {
metadata = new RepresentationMetadata({ path: joinUrl(target.path, 'document') });
await expect(writer.handle({ metadata, response })).resolves.toBeUndefined();
expect(response.getHeaders()).toEqual({});
expect(storageStrategy.getStorageIdentifier).toHaveBeenCalledTimes(1);
expect(storageStrategy.getStorageIdentifier).toHaveBeenLastCalledWith({ path: joinUrl(target.path, 'document') });
expect(podStore.findByBaseUrl).toHaveBeenCalledTimes(0);
expect(podStore.getOwners).toHaveBeenCalledTimes(0);
});
it('adds no headers if there is no matching pod object.', async(): Promise<void> => {
podStore.findByBaseUrl.mockResolvedValueOnce(undefined);
await expect(writer.handle({ metadata, response })).resolves.toBeUndefined();
expect(response.getHeaders()).toEqual({});
expect(storageStrategy.getStorageIdentifier).toHaveBeenCalledTimes(1);
expect(storageStrategy.getStorageIdentifier).toHaveBeenLastCalledWith(target);
expect(podStore.findByBaseUrl).toHaveBeenCalledTimes(1);
expect(podStore.findByBaseUrl).toHaveBeenLastCalledWith(target.path);
expect(podStore.getOwners).toHaveBeenCalledTimes(0);
});
it('adds no headers if there are no matching owners.', async(): Promise<void> => {
podStore.getOwners.mockResolvedValueOnce(undefined);
await expect(writer.handle({ metadata, response })).resolves.toBeUndefined();
expect(response.getHeaders()).toEqual({});
expect(storageStrategy.getStorageIdentifier).toHaveBeenCalledTimes(1);
expect(storageStrategy.getStorageIdentifier).toHaveBeenLastCalledWith(target);
expect(podStore.findByBaseUrl).toHaveBeenCalledTimes(1);
expect(podStore.findByBaseUrl).toHaveBeenLastCalledWith(target.path);
expect(podStore.getOwners).toHaveBeenCalledTimes(1);
expect(podStore.getOwners).toHaveBeenLastCalledWith(id);
});
});
